\n" ); document.write( "Absolute value inequalities always have two parts:
\n" ); document.write( "1) the original problem with the absolute value signs dropped, and
\n" ); document.write( "2) flip the inequality and change the sign of the right hand side
\n" ); document.write( "So in this case, we need to solve
\n" ); document.write( "\"x%2B10%3E=20\"
\n" ); document.write( "and
\n" ); document.write( "\"x%2B10%3C=-20\"
\n" ); document.write( "For the first one, all that is needed is to subtract 10 from both sides,
\n" ); document.write( "\"x%3E=10\"
\n" ); document.write( "Same for the second one,
\n" ); document.write( "\"x%3C=-30\"
\n" ); document.write( "I'm not sure what your solution is supposed to look like (written out as above, or drawn on a number line, or written in interval notation). I will also write it in interval notation in case that is what you are supposed to use, but if you need to graph it on a number line, I will leave that up to you.
\n" ); document.write( "\"x%3E=10\" and \"x%3C=-30\" is equivalent to
\n" ); document.write( "(-infinity, -30) union (10, infinity)
